    Caring staff, pricey management, mixed

    I placed my sister at Sunrise and overall I'm glad I did - the staff are overwhelmingly friendly, professional, and caring, the community is clean and home-like, and residents have lots of activities that keep them engaged. Communication and day-to-day care are generally reliable (weekly updates, staff call about concerns), which gave me peace of mind. Downsides: it's pricey with frequent add-on charges and price increases, administrative communication can be hit-or-miss and sometimes rude, and staffing/nighttime response can be slow. Memory care suitability felt mixed depending on needs, and food/amenities quality varied by report. For us the strong caregiving outweighed the management and cost issues, but it may not be the best fit for every family.

    About Sunrise at West Essex

    Sunrise at West Essex sits inside a two-story building with a grand entrance, red rocking chairs on a covered porch, and lush landscaping that feels welcoming before you even step inside, and once you do, you'll find comfortable spots to visit like bright common rooms, activity rooms with a piano for singalongs, a TV for movies, and bingo for when friends gather together, or maybe you'll spend some time in the outdoor courtyards where walking paths wind around gardens, flowers, and patio furniture where residents like to sit and chat or just enjoy the sunshine and fresh air, and the building has Wi-Fi and high-speed internet so people can keep in touch with loved ones or browse the news, while inside there's always someone awake at the desk around the clock, nurses are on duty, and a doctor is on call to help out if something comes up. The place is known for offering several kinds of care, like independent living for people who want to keep their own schedule, assisted living for those who need a hand with day-to-day things like bathing, dressing, and reminders about medicine, and memory care in the Reminiscence Care Unit and Terrace Club buildings that were designed for residents with Alzheimer's or dementia, including secured doors and a wandering alert system to keep everyone safe for folks who might get confused or want to wander, and caregivers there get special training to support memory loss, run sensory-based activities like snoezelen and reminiscence therapy, and keep an eye on anyone who needs extra comfort or gets upset sometimes.

    The rooms fit different needs and budgets, so you'll see studio, one-bedroom, and semi-private spaces, along with memory care suites that have armchairs, large windows, patterned curtains, and lamps, plus bathrooms with grab bars and storage you can actually reach. Assisted Living rooms have a small kitchen for light snacks, and private suites come with dressers, nightstands, and an easy chair to rest in, and for meals, you can eat in the pretty dining room with white tablecloths and flowers or try the café or bistro, or even order room service if you feel like staying in, and cooks serve all kinds of choices, including international meals, special diets for diabetes like low sugar, vegan options, and private dining rooms for when families come by.

    Everyone can join in full calendars of activities put together by the staff, including clubs for art, crafts, gardening, brain fitness, games, music nights, themed dinners, and intergenerational programs where grandkids can get involved, with trips out to local theaters, malls, casinos, or the Jersey Shore for folks who like to get out and about, and services include on-site and off-site religious observances for Protestant, Catholic, and Jewish faiths with visiting chaplains and rabbis, plus moments for reflection. Sunrise at West Essex covers medical support like insulin injections, blood sugar checks, help with incontinence or other health issues, respite care for folks who just need a short stay or are coming back from surgery, hospice coordination, grocery buying, dry-cleaning, laundry, beauty salon and barber shop, and both free transportation or rides at cost over longer distances.

    Pets like dogs and cats are welcome, so nobody has to leave their companion, and the whole place tries to stick to a routine that feels dignified and safe, with help there when you want it but independence when you want that too, and Sunrise at West Essex has built up a reputation with many years of service, several awards, and a focus on wellness and personal attention, all in a location close to New York shopping, restaurants, and entertainment, making it a steady and friendly choice for seniors and their families.

    About Sunrise Senior Living

    Sunrise at West Essex is managed by Sunrise Senior Living.

    Sunrise Senior Living is one of the largest senior care operators in North America, managing over 270 communities across the United States and Canada with approximately 22,000 employees. Founded in 1981 by Paul and Terry Klaassen in Oakton, Virginia, Sunrise pioneered the Victorian mansion-style senior living community design, inspired by Dutch senior care models and European hospitality concepts. Headquartered in McLean, Virginia, Sunrise offers a comprehensive continuum of care including independent living, assisted living, memory care, skilled nursing, and hospice coordination.

    The company's signature memory care programs include Terrace Club Neighborhoods for residents with early to moderate memory loss, and Reminiscence Neighborhoods for those with advanced Alzheimer's and dementia. As an Authorized Validation Organization, Sunrise practices the Validation Method—which they call "exquisite listening"—using empathy-based communication techniques to reduce anxiety and improve quality of life for memory care residents. Their Live With Purpose™ programming engages residents through personalized activities aligned with their interests and life experiences.

    Sunrise leverages advanced technology including Sunrise CareConnect, an electronic health record system built on PointClickCare technology that enables real-time documentation, comprehensive health tracking, and remote access for healthcare providers. The Road Home Program offers specialized 30-day transitional care for seniors discharged from hospitals or rehabilitation centers, providing medication management and 24/7 support.

    The company has achieved notable sustainability certifications, with facilities earning WELL Health-Safety Rating, WELL Equity Rating, ENERGY STAR® certifications, and LEED Silver designation. Sunrise communities feature Individualized Service Plans, Designated Care Managers, and welcome pets, with many locations maintaining community cats or dogs. After celebrating 40 years in 2021, Sunrise continues its mission to champion quality of life for all seniors through their resident-centered, holistic approach to senior care.
